The suprise for the Saddlers this afternoon was the starting line up. It had emerged on WM last night that Martin Butler was carrying a knock and he was duly replaced by James Constable. Skipper Michael Dobson was, however, also missing from the sixteen and Gerrard moved into midfield in his spot, with Roper returning at the back.

The first half, however, was a story of that new look midfield not working, according to the Fat Controller at the ground.

Keates and Gerrard were struggling to cope with a neat looking Accrington side and the fact that Clayton Ince seemd to be having one of his more indecisive days didn’t help. That said, most of the home side’s attacking threat was from set pieces and they were failing to make any clear cut chances.

The Saddlers also looked incapable of producig much, until, and somewhat against the run of play, Gerrard spread a pass out the left wing, in came the cross, Constable’s looping header was tipped onto the bar and Hector Sam was on hand, as all good strikers are, to knock home the rebound.

Half Time Accrington Stanley 0 Walsall 1
